Output 229d634ef38eb5668142627db868623f1539e68f2a4936b9256e424197700329:3

value
1616572
script pubkey
OP_0 OP_PUSHBYTES_20 6afdd4fe35e21fb3be27d78361eadbce51836d49
address
bc1qdt7afl34ug0m803867pkr6kmeegcxm2fuq6yrt
transaction
229d634ef38eb5668142627db868623f1539e68f2a4936b9256e424197700329
spent
true